What are hoses used for?

by Kristen White Blogger
Hoses are tubes designed to carry fluids from one place to another. In standard terms, people call them pipes. Although pipes are rigid in shape and hoses are meant to be flexible, these terms are used interchangeably. A tube is cylindrical and is designed, keeping in mind the different applications it needs to be put to. Several factors determine the build of a hose. It is not necessary to use hoses for transferring only liquids. They can also be used for gases. 
 
Some of the significant applications of hoses include the following:
 
1. Garden hose
Garden hose is a pipe used in the garden for several different purposes. Some of them include the following.
Stabilizing a tree using a hose - An old hose or pipe can be used to tie a young tree to it to stabilize it. As a hose is flexible enough, you will see that it will allow the tree to bend as it grows. Also, the bark of the tree will not get damaged when it is tied to the hose.
Watering the plants - An everyday use of garden hose is to water the plants in your garden. It is accessible to water plants using a tube than to do it with water cans. 2. Fire Hose
Fire fighters also use hoses to bring water to douse the fire. They have hoses connected to big tanks filled with water. These hoses are sturdy enough to be carried over vast distances.
 
3. Air hose
If you have ever done underwater exploration, you would know the importance of air hoses. These pipes are used to carry oxygen underwater so that you can breathe during underwater diving. Compressed air is also carried in these hoses for industrial purposes.

5. Hydraulic hoses
These hoses are used in systems that need to connect two fluid points with one another. The hydraulic hoses are used in machinery and are built in a particular style. They have some flexible winding around them which also enhances their strength. The hose is then covered with another rubber layer. Hydraulic hoses can also reduce the effects of vibration in heavy machines.
